House Approves Bipartisan Bill to Reduce Housing Costs Ahead of Midterms

  • The House has approved a bipartisan housing bill aimed at reducing housing costs, with a significant vote of 358-32. This initiative comes as lawmakers from both parties seek to address affordability issues ahead of the midterm elections.
  • The bill, which passed the Senate with an 85-5 vote, is now set to be signed into law by Donald Trump.
  • Housing affordability has become a pressing issue in the United States, with rising costs impacting many families. This bipartisan effort is notable in a polarized political landscape, highlighting a rare instance of cooperation aimed at addressing a common concern.
  • The overwhelming bipartisan support for the housing bill reflects a growing recognition among lawmakers of the urgent need to address housing affordability. With midterm elections approaching, both parties are keen to demonstrate their commitment to tackling issues that resonate with voters.
